Try to go to sleep and wake up at the same times. This gets your body into a rhythm and you will always want to go to sleep at the same time no matter what.

Less noise and light in your room. Idealy for optimal sleep your room should be like a tomb.

i'd also like to recommend that you just use your bedroom for sleeping.
get your computer, TV, etc out of there, leave nothing in there that can distract you from sleeping.

maybe it's just a placebo effect, but this recommendation was made to me, and i got everything out. now, when i even walk into my bedroom during the day, i start yawning.

caffeine and nicotine also effect your sleep patterns. if you're addicted to either one of those, drop them.

i personally have a problem with hypoglocemia while i'm sleeping. i try to have a small snack high in protein before i go to bed, just to keep the bloodsugar levels up. cottage cheese is very good for this because of a slow-digesting protein present in the food.

other than that, sleeping on a schedule will help stabilize your circadian rhythm.
